>> Have all the teams generally been able to work past 'surprise'
>> ingredients into their presentations? Is it a requirement that they
>> do so? or does it just gain you additional points?
>
> it was all a surprise in my experience. theme and ingredients. you
> always need to use everything given you, no matter how little, to
> get full points for use of ingredients. but if you know ahead of
> time the basket will contain ... oh, let's say... poulty, meat with
> bone, root veggies, dried fruit, lentils, sweet spices, dried herbs,
> berries... then you can start thinking of recipes and methods of
> cooking, and leave more of the day for the actual prepping and
> cooking. HOWEVER, that doesn't mean you won't get some salt pork,
> walnuts and cone sugar that morning along with what you already
> know. those will need to be incorporated as well.snipped
